1.     Creating the Virtual WAN – The Network’s Control Plane

Virtual WAN is the heart of a global network, not just another resource. It replaces: Isolated VPN gateways per region, Manual ExpressRoute configurations, and complex peering relationships.

Setting it up is easy:

  • Navigate to Azure Portal → Search “Virtual WAN”
  • Click Create and configure.
  • Name: Naming matters for enterprise environments
  • Resource Group: Create new rg-network-global (best practice for lifecycle management)
  • Type: Standard (Basic lacks critical features like ExpressRoute support)

Azure will set up the Virtual WAN in a few seconds. Now, the real fun begins.
